3M™ Dyneon™ Fluoroplastic PFA FLEX8502UHPZ

Generic Family: PerfluoroalkoxySupplied by: 3M Advanced Materials Division
3M™ Dyneon™ PFA FLEXUHPZ series exhibits improved environmental stress crack resistance (ESCR) to stress cracking agents such as fluorosurfactants and fluorosurfactant-containing chemicals. In addition, this series offers very low levels of extractable ions, making it ideal for critical semiconductor wet chemical processes. 3M offers two grades in its PFA FLEX product line: PFA FLEX8502UHPZ for tubing applications and PFA FLEX8515UHPZ for injection molding applications.

Features and Benefits
  • Improved clarity
  • Extremely low levels of extractable ions
  • Smoother surfaces
  • Flame resistance
  • Temperature capability up to 240°C
  • Excellent chemical resistance
  • Significantly longer life in fluorosurfactant containing fluids
